Using a sauna can provide numerous health benefits. Regular sauna sessions can improve cardiovascular health by boosting circulation and lowering blood pressure. The heat can help relax muscles and relieve tension in the body, promoting an overall sense of well-being. Additionally, saunas can aid in detoxification through sweating, promoting skin health and potentially improving joint mobility. It's also a great way to unwind mentally, as the heat and quiet environment can reduce stress and promote relaxation.


Yes, there are general etiquette guidelines to follow when using a sauna. Before entering, it's essential to shower thoroughly to maintain cleanliness. Keep conversations at a low volume to respect other guests' relaxation time. It's also polite to bring a towel to sit on, which helps maintain hygiene. Limit your time to around 8-12 minutes if you’re new to sauna use, and be mindful of your body's signals. If the sauna is crowded, consider waiting until there’s space, and always leave the door closed to maintain the temperature inside.


If you have specific health conditions, it's crucial to consult with a healthcare professional before using a sauna. Conditions like cardiovascular issues, respiratory diseases, or skin conditions may be affected by the heat. Generally, individuals who are pregnant, have low blood pressure, or suffer from certain medical conditions should approach sauna use with caution. When in doubt, contact the hotel staff for guidance or ask for advice tailored to your situation.


When planning to use the sauna, consider packing a few essentials. A large towel is necessary for sitting and maintaining hygiene. You may also want a smaller towel to dry off after your sauna session. Consider a water bottle to stay hydrated, as the heat can lead to significant fluid loss. Additionally, wearing lightweight and breathable clothing will ensure your comfort. Some guests also prefer to bring flip-flops or sandals for hygiene purposes when moving between the sauna and other hotel areas.
